I thought finding bargain happy hours around Rockefeller would be impossible. Most of the best deals I’ve reviewed are usually on the boundaries of midtown, away from the tourists, corporate offices, and ritzy steakhouses, not smack dab in the heart of the Radio City Spectacular and near the bright lights of Broadway! ML favorites tend to be dive bars with free hotdogs or cheap wings. However, I’ve found $1 oysters at an expensive lobster restaurant and an incredible burger plus cocktail special at a chic bar and grill. Now McCormick & Schmick has reared its delicious head to, again, prove that dives are not our only solace here on ML.
The name McCormick & Schmick sounds like a legal firm not like a seafood restaurant, and you’d also guess by the name that maybe this is a corporate hangout with more suits then a Jacoby and Myers. That may be true, but not only do they have one of the biggest and best bar menus, their specials aren’t for a limited time or anything new. They’ve had this happy hour going on for YEARS! How did they pass under the radar for so long? How could I have not noticed? Excuse me as I hang my head in shame.
